Tortuguero Canals
The amazons of Costa Rica
The Tortuguero Canals represent the second largest wetland in the country, and is considered by many visitors as the Amazon of Costa Rica for its natural richness, and great biodiversity. It is located in the northern area of the Costa Rican Caribbean, and you can only access the area by boat or plane, since there are no roads.
The town of Tortuguero lies between the canals and the open sea, and is the only town in the area where you can find several hotels along the canals. Tortuguero is undoubtedly a magical place for bird watching, since you can find more than 400 different species. It is also a unique place to enjoy an exceptional experience immersed in nature. It is also the nesting place of the most important green turtle in the country, especially between March and October.
